About this recipe

Fettuccine Alfredo is a classic Italian dish that's all about creamy, cheesy goodness. This easy version from John Kanell at Preppy Kitchen takes just 20 minutes to whip up, making it perfect for a quick and satisfying meal.

With only a handful of ingredients—heavy cream, butter, and Parmesan cheese—this recipe shines by using high-quality staples to create a rich and flavorful sauce that outperforms any jarred alternative.

Ingredient notes

  • The recipe calls for 1 pound of fettuccine, which serves 4 people.
  • You can use salted butter if you prefer a saltier flavor, but unsalted butter is recommended for better control over the dish's saltiness.

Tips from Preppy Kitchen’s video

  • When boiling the fettuccine, stir it occasionally to prevent sticking.
  • Cook the garlic in the butter for about 30 seconds until fragrant, but be careful not to burn it.
  • Make sure to warm the cream before adding the Parmesan cheese to ensure it melts smoothly into the sauce.

The recipe

Serves 4 servingsTime 20 minutes

Ingredients

Steps

  1. 1

    Fill a large pot with water, add 2-3 teaspoons of salt, and bring it to a boil over medium-high heat.

  2. 2

    Measure out 1 cup of heavy whipping cream and grate 1 cup (113g) of Parmesan cheese.

  3. 3

    Press 7 cloves of garlic using a garlic press to create small pieces.

  4. 4

    Once the water is boiling, add 1 pound of fettuccine and stir to prevent sticking.

  5. 5

    In a large pan, melt 113g of unsalted butter over medium heat.

  6. 6

    Add the pressed garlic to the melted butter and c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ant, stirring constantly to avoid burning.

  7. 7

    Pour in the heavy cream and cook for about 1 minute until warm and bubbly.

  8. 8

    Add the grated Parmesan cheese to the cream mixture and stir until melted and combined.

  9. 9

    Reserve 1/4 cup of pasta water before draining the fettuccine, then add the drained pasta to the sauce and mix well, adding reserved pasta water as needed to adjust the sauce consistency.
